10 Minute School is Bangladesh's largest ed-tech platform. We edit long-form educational videos for its YouTube channel - turning raw lesson recordings into clean, watchable classes.
Long-form educational video only works when the editing respects the viewer’s time. A raw lesson recording — pauses, retakes, board changes — has to become a class someone chooses to finish. At the scale of Bangladesh’s largest ed-tech platform, that editing also has to be consistent, episode after episode.
We edit for retention: tight cuts that remove dead air without losing the teacher’s rhythm, clean pacing through explanations, and a consistent standard across videos so the channel feels like one product — not a collection of uploads.
Finished lessons ship on schedule, cut to one consistent standard — editing that stays invisible so the teaching stays front and centre on 10minuteschool.com’s YouTube channel.
